IDNs are shown as punycode on Downloads page

Project Member Reported by jdeblasio@chromium.org, Nov 29

Issue description

URLs that contain RTL characters show up as punycode on the Downloads page, whether or not they meet the criteria to be shown as punycode in the URL bar or other surfaces. This reproduces in 72.0.3625.0.
